The Preservation label presents ‘Monsters of Felt’, the 4th collab between TOM CARTER & ROBERT HORTON. Carter is half of acclaimed KRANKY duo CHARALAMBIDES and has worked with THURSTON MOORE and BARDO POND and has been a lightning rod-like figure for the American psychedelic, folk and experimental underground scenes.
Robert Horton’s musical exploits are diverse and span three decades. From his early punk days to free jazz, drone & even psychedelic hillbilly, Horton is happily hard to pin down. He also makes his own instruments, most notably the ‘boot’, a four-stringed instrument that plays like an otherworldly dobro or slide guitar.
‘Monsters of Felt’ hits a zone both fierce and lulling at once. The radiating undertow of Horton’s sonic manipulations – including sound sources from cassettes, field recordings, computer, bass and the ‘boot’ – accompanies Carter’s re-routing of American guitar traditions into mantras of trance and white light.
